A closer look at the Bandai 5055466 Sword Impulse HG 1/144

The Bandai 5055466 HG 1/144 Sword Impulse Gundam SEED is designed for modellers who want a compact, detail-rich kit. From the SEED Destiny roster, the Sword Impulse features striking weaponry and clear panel detail, suited to both display and photography setups.

Assembly Fit and Articulation Notes

Bandai's manufacturing yields crisp parts with tight tolerances. The undergating approach keeps nub marks small and the articulation system allows for a range of expressive stances, making it enjoyable to pose without excessive reinforcement.

Suitable Techniques for Custom Finishes

The kit responds well to light weathering and selective painting. Fine masking and controlled airbrush layers work best to maintain the kit's small-scale detail; consider pre-shade and subtle washes rather than heavy effects.

Build Advice and Tool Recommendations

Remove parts cleanly with side cutters, trim gates, then sand progressively from 400 to 1000 grit for a refined surface. A fine panel lining tool and steady hand will enhance recessed details without overpowering the sculpt.

Most standard poses hold well without reinforcement, but for aggressive, off-balance poses a display stand or minor pinning on torso joints can help maintain stability.
Use a light, adhesion-promoting primer suitable for polystyrene. Apply thin coats to avoid obscuring detail and allow full drying before masking or topcoating.
Weapon swaps are generally possible but may need peg adjustments or small modifications to fit securely. Test-fit before final attachment and consider small polycaps for flexible joins.
Seal panel lines with a clear coat once you are happy with the wash. Use a matte or satin topcoat depending on the finish you want, and avoid heavy coats that can obscure fine detail.
